Warning: Can't synchronize with repository "(default)" (/home/git/ome.git does not appear to be a Git repository.). Look in the Trac log for more information.
Notice: In order to edit this ticket you need to be either: a Product Owner, The owner or the reporter of the ticket, or, in case of a Task not yet assigned, a team_member"

Task #5654 (closed)

Opened 13 years ago

Closed 13 years ago

Bug: Windows omero.data.dir path matching

Reported by: jamoore Owned by: cxallan
Priority: blocker Milestone: OMERO-Beta4.3
Component: Services Version: n.a.
Keywords: n.a. Cc:
Resources: n.a. Referenced By: n.a.
References: n.a. Remaining Time: 0.0d
Sprint: 2011-06-02 (13)

Description

2011-05-30 09:36:27,446 INFO  [             ome.io.nio.FilePathResolver] (3-thread-4) Metadata only file, resulting path: c:\OMERO\c:\OMERO\Files\533
2011-05-30 09:36:27,461 INFO  [             ome.io.nio.FilePathResolver] (3-thread-4) Metadata only file, resulting path: c:\OMERO\c:\OMERO\Files\808
2011-05-30 09:36:27,477 ERROR [         ome.io.bioformats.BfPixelBuffer] (3-thread-4) Failed to instantiate BfPixelsWrapper with c:\OMERO\c:\OMERO\Files\808
2011-05-30 09:36:27,477 ERROR [                ome.io.nio.PixelsService] (3-thread-4) Error instantiating pixel buffer: c:\OMERO\c:\OMERO\Files\808
java.lang.RuntimeException: java.io.FileNotFoundException: c:\OMERO\c:\OMERO\Files\808 (The filename, directory name, or volume label syntax is incorrect)
	at ome.io.bioformats.BfPixelBuffer.reader(BfPixelBuffer.java:75)
	at ome.io.bioformats.BfPixelBuffer.setSeries(BfPixelBuffer.java:91)
	at ome.io.nio.PixelsService.createMinMaxBfPixelBuffer(PixelsService.java:487)
	at ome.io.nio.PixelsService.performWrite(PixelsService.java:227)
	at ome.io.nio.PixelsService.makePyramid(PixelsService.java:180)
	at ome.services.pixeldata.PixelDataHandler.process(PixelDataHandler.java:128)
	at ome.services.pixeldata.PixelDataHandler.process(PixelDataHandler.java:94)
	at ome.services.pixeldata.PixelDataHandler.doWork(PixelDataHandler.java:78)

Change History (7)

comment:1 Changed 13 years ago by cxallan

  • Remaining Time set to 0.1
  • Sprint set to 2011-06-02 (13)
  • Status changed from new to accepted
  • Summary changed from Bug: C:\C:\ path weirdness in PixelDataThread to Bug: Windows omero.data.dir path matching

The omero.data.dir is being matched preserving case and the return value vs. the absolute path do not match.

comment:2 Changed 13 years ago by Chris Allan <callan@…>

  • Remaining Time changed from 0.1 to 0
  • Resolution set to fixed
  • Status changed from accepted to closed

(In [41ecd36dcbaabc07c17a1ad14dbdbbf5bf17d2a4/ome.git] on branch develop) Handle case insensitive file systems. (Fixes #5654)

comment:3 Changed 13 years ago by cxallan

  • Resolution fixed deleted
  • Status changed from closed to reopened

comment:4 Changed 13 years ago by cxallan

  • Remaining Time changed from 0 to 0.25

comment:5 Changed 13 years ago by Chris Allan <callan@…>

(In [5b78865990560e250d7024a92e2f152405d5ac5c/ome.git] on branch develop) Added logging for path translations un setPixelsParams(). (See #5654)

comment:6 Changed 13 years ago by Chris Allan <callan@…>

(In [486abbf4898c6727a532703eeefd5b451edb9c9b/ome.git] on branch develop) Translate the path in the constructor and quote the regex. (See #5654)

comment:7 Changed 13 years ago by cxallan

  • Remaining Time changed from 0.25 to 0
  • Status changed from reopened to closed
Note: See TracTickets for help on using tickets. You may also have a look at Agilo extensions to the ticket.

1.3.13-PRO © 2008-2011 Agilo Software all rights reserved (this page was served in: 0.66010 sec.)

We're Hiring!